What companies run services between Moorgate Station, Greater London, England and Southwark, England?

London Underground (Tube) operates a subway from Moorgate station to Borough station every 5 minutes. Tickets cost £1–5 and the journey takes 5 min. Alternatively, Go Ahead London operates a bus from Finsbury Square / Moorgate to Union Street every 10 minutes. Tickets cost £1–13 and the journey takes 10 min.
